Abstract
The utility model provides an electric energy saving lamp which can produce negative air ions. The utility model comprises a lamp head and a U shaped energy saving lamp tube. A lamp body is connected with the lower part of the lamp head. A negative air ion generator is provided in the lamp body. The lamp tube of the U shaped electric energy savig lamp used for illuminating is positioned at the lower part of the lamp body. The utility model which combines the negative air ion generator and the energy saving lamp enables the energy saving lamp to illuminate and produce negative ions simultaneously to purify the air. Therefore, people can breathe fresh air with negative ions while studying or working to keep clear-headed. The utility model is suitable for indoor illumination in households, offices, conference rooms and restaurants etc.
Description
The utility model relates to a kind of improvement of illuminating lamp, and a kind of electronic energy-saving lamp that anion generator is housed especially is provided.
The negative aeroion quality that can purify air well is called as " air vitamin ", makes the people keep clearheaded, and relieving fatigue promotes human body metabolism.But existing air negative ion generator generally is the device that uses separately, and its volume is big, relatively heavier, and price is comparatively expensive, is difficult to popularize.Electronic energy-saving lamp is energy-conservation because of it, efficiently be widely used, but it only has illuminating effect, function singleness.
The purpose of this utility model provides a kind of anion electronics electricity-saving lamp, and it makes the air negative ion generator miniaturization, is installed on the existing widely used electronic energy-saving lamp, makes electricity-saving lamp when illumination is provided, produces the anion fine-purification air.
The technical solution of the utility model is: a kind of U type anion electronics electricity-saving lamp, electronic energy-saving lamp and air negative ion generator are combined into one, its structure comprises lamp holder and power saving fluorescent lamps, below lamp holder, be connected with a lamp body, air negative ion generator is installed in the lamp body, is located at the bottom of lamp body as the U type electronic energy-saving lamp tube of illumination; Air negative ion generator include a high-tension transformer, spray point, spray point adopts Open architecture, its faller gill places U type fluorescent tube, lead is connected with generation circuit in the lamp body by sleeve pipe.
The utility model combines anion generator and electricity-saving lamp, makes people in study and work, can breathe the anion fresh air, keeps clearheaded.This anion electronics electricity-saving lamp is spun on the general lamp socket when using and gets final product, and is the same with the common bulb using method, is applicable to room lightings such as family, office, market, meeting room, hotel.

Be described further below in conjunction with accompanying drawing.
As shown in Figure 1, this anion electronics electricity-saving lamp is made up of lamp holder 1, lamp body 2, U type power saving fluorescent lamps 5 and spray point 7.Negative aeroion generation circuit 4 and energy-saving lamp circuit 3 are installed in the lamp body 2.U type power saving fluorescent lamps 5 is contained in the bottom of lamp body 2.The spray point 7 of anion generator is located at U type fluorescent tube central authorities, and its lead is connected on the lamp body lower central by sleeve pipe 6.Behind power connection, energy-saving lamp circuit work, when U type fluorescent tube is bright, the negative ion generating circuit work in the lamp body 2, spray point 7 discharge generation also discharge negative aeroion.Adopt carbon fibre material to make at embodiment spray point 7, can obtain good discharge effect.
